Who Was Who in Coughton and
Sambourne before the War
As in Kelly's Directory for 1932.
Coughton:
| Rev.S.C.Aston, Vicarage | Alan Cadbury, Coughton Lodge |
| Rev.B.R.Thomas, R.C | Sir Robert Throckmorton, Coughton Court |
| Miss Waimesley, Coughton House | William Butter, gamekeeper |
| Mrs.Wm.Cook, farmer | G.B.Wylam, agent for Coughton Estate |
| Percy Fleetwood ,'Throckmorton Arms | H.Hancocks, Coughton Fields |
| Mrs Heard, Church Farm | William Horn, Blacksmith |
| L,J.Parkes, Post Office | C.S.Sumner, farmer, The Cross |
Sambourne:
| Fredr.Archer, Glebe Farm | J.M.Byrne, Green Dragon |
| C.F.Clarke, Sambourne Hall | Frank Clough, hay and straw dealer |
| William Clough, Eastein Hill Farm | Mrs.E.Collett, Parkfield House |
| Thomas Harper, Haydonway Farm | George Hicks, White. more Farm |
| Chas.Hinitt, insurance agent | Fred.Paice,Warren Farm |
| B.H.Peart, Four Elms | St.Josephs Home for mentally defective boys |
| Arth.Heattergood, farmer | Mrs.Skinner, Middle Twn |
| Vernon Summers, farmer | Mrs.P.A.Turner, shopkr |
| Ernest Wall,farmer | Mrs.Williams, laundress |
| Henry Williams, farmer, Littlewood Green, |
